Understanding Fuel Hose Pipes Critical Components in Fuel Systems


Fuel hose pipes are essential components in automotive and machinery fuel systems, playing a vital role in transporting fuel from the tank to the engine. These hoses are engineered to withstand stringent conditions and must meet certain specifications to ensure safety, efficiency, and performance. In this article, we will explore the different types of fuel hose pipes, their construction materials, applications, maintenance, and safety considerations.


Types of Fuel Hose Pipes


Fuel hose pipes come in various types, each designed for specific applications. The most common types include


1. Rubber Fuel Hoses These are traditional hoses made from rubber compounds. They are flexible, resist abrasion, and can handle high pressures. However, they may degrade over time due to exposure to gasoline and diesel.


2. Fuel Injection Hoses Designed to deliver fuel at high pressure, these hoses are typically made from reinforced rubber or specially formulated plastics. They can withstand extreme temperatures and are resistant to fuel additives that may cause degradation.


3. Stainless Steel Braided Hoses These hoses consist of a rubber or plastic core wrapped with a layer of stainless steel braid. They offer a high level of protection against external damage and are often used in high-performance vehicles due to their durability and resistance to pressure.


4. PTFE (Polytetrafluoroethylene) Hoses Known for their chemical resistance, PTFE hoses are a popular choice in applications where the fuel might contain aggressive additives. They are also non-stick, preventing fuel build-up over time.


Construction Materials


The material selection for fuel hose pipes is crucial due to the nature of the fuels they transport. Common materials used in manufacturing fuel hoses include


- Rubber Compounds Natural or synthetic rubber is used for its flexibility and resistance to various fuels. Additives are often included to enhance resistance to ozone, heat, and algae growth.


- Nylon and Polyurethane These materials are used for their lightweight and durability. They provide excellent flexibility and resistance to kinking and abrasion.


- Steel and Aluminum In braided hoses, these metals offer structural integrity and protection from external impacts while maintaining flexibility.

Fuel hose pipes are utilized in a variety of applications. In the automotive industry, they are found in cars, trucks, motorcycles, and recreational vehicles, connecting fuel tanks to engines. Beyond vehicles, fuel hoses are also essential in aviation, marine applications, and industrial equipment where fuel delivery is required.


Maintenance and Lifespan


Proper maintenance of fuel hose pipes is critical for ensuring safety and performance. Here are some key maintenance tips


- Regular Inspection Periodically check hoses for signs of wear, cracks, or leaks. Keep an eye out for swelling or hardening, which indicates degradation.


- Proper Installation Ensure that hoses are installed correctly, avoiding sharp bends that could restrict flow or cause damage over time.


- Replace When Necessary Follow the manufacturer’s recommendations regarding the lifespan of fuel hoses. Typically, rubber hoses should be replaced every four to six years, while higher-quality hoses may last longer.


Safety Considerations


Fuel hose pipes carry flammable liquids, making safety a top priority. Here are some safety tips for handling fuel hoses


- Use Approved Hoses Always ensure that the hoses used are compatible with the type of fuel being transported. Using the wrong type can lead to leaks and hazardous situations.


- Avoid Overloading Ensure that the hoses are capable of withstanding the pressure and temperature they will be under during operation.


- Seal Connections Properly Loose connections can cause leaks, leading to potential fire hazards. Always check connections for tightness during inspections.
